WebPress the Windows key. Click Settings. Click Devices > Printers & Scanners. Click Add a printer. Select Add a local printer or network printer with manual settings, and click Next. Select Create a new port. Change the Type of port to Standard TCP/IP Port, and click Next. In the Hostname or IP address field, enter the IP address of the print server. Web13 Mar 2024 · How to connect a printer to your home network. Open the Control Panel. Click Hardware and Sound. Double-click the Add a printer icon. Select Add a network, wireless or Bluetooth printer and click Next. Let Windows scan for the printer. If detected, select the printer and click Next. Web7 Jan 2024 · Let's say you have 50 printers but want to give yourself room for growth, you could exclude 192.168.11.150-192.168.11.254 for printers and then give your DHCP range 192.168.10.1 through 192.168.11.149 which would give you roughly 400 available IPs for computers and roughly 100 IPs for printers.
